🏖️ 1. Spend the Day at Ottawa’s Beaches

When temperatures hit 30°C+, the beaches become packed for a reason.


Best Beaches in Ottawa

🌊 Westboro Beach

  • Great atmosphere

  • Close to restaurants and cafés

  • Beautiful sunset views


🌴 Mooney's Bay Park

  • Large sandy beach

  • Volleyball courts

  • Family-friendly vibe


☀️ Britannia Beach

  • Ottawa River views

  • Good picnic spots

  • Relaxed summer atmosphere


Local Tip

👉 Go early on weekends because parking fills up fast.

🌳 4. Escape Into Gatineau Park

Sometimes you just need shade and nature.


Why It Works

The forested areas in Gatineau Park stay cooler than the city.


Best Summer Activities

  • Swimming at Meech Lake

  • Hiking shaded trails

  • Scenic drives with AC blasting


Best For

👉 Escaping downtown heat completely.

🧠 Ottawa Summer Survival Tips

✅ Stay Hydrated

Ottawa humidity can sneak up on you.


✅ Avoid Midday Outdoor Activities

Peak heat is usually 1–5 PM.


✅ Plan Around Evenings

Summer nights are much more enjoyable.


✅ Wear Light Clothing

Especially if walking downtown.
